Meaning

Wireless network security encompasses the measures and protocols implemented to protect wireless networks from unauthorized access, data breaches, and other cyber threats. It includes a variety of technologies and practices designed to secure the transmission of data over wireless connections. Key components of wireless network security include encryption, authentication protocols, intrusion detection systems, and network access control. By employing these measures, organizations can enhance the security of their wireless networks, ensuring that sensitive information remains confidential and protected from malicious actors.

Category-wise Insights

Encryption Protocols: Encryption protocols play a vital role in wireless network security by ensuring the confidentiality and integrity of data transmitted over wireless networks. Various encryption protocols are available, including:

  • Wi-Fi Protected Access (WPA) and WPA2: These protocols provide encryption for Wi-Fi networks, offering protection against unauthorized access and data interception.
  • Transport Layer Security (TLS) and Secure Sockets Layer (SSL): TLS and SSL protocols are commonly used to secure wireless communications over the internet, such as online transactions and email communications.
  • Virtual Private Network (VPN): VPNs establish secure connections between remote users and corporate networks, encrypting data transmission and ensuring secure access to resources.

Authentication Mechanisms: Authentication mechanisms are essential for verifying the identity of users and devices accessing wireless networks. Common authentication mechanisms include:

  • Pre-shared Key (PSK): PSK authentication requires users to enter a shared passphrase or key to gain access to the wireless network.
  • 802.1X/EAP (Extensible Authentication Protocol): This mechanism uses a central authentication server to validate user credentials and grant network access.
  • Certificate-based authentication: Certificates are used to authenticate devices or users, ensuring secure and trusted connections.

Intrusion Detection and Prevention Systems: Intrusion detection and prevention systems (IDPS) monitor network traffic and detect potential security breaches or malicious activities. They can be classified into two types:

  • Network-based IDPS: These systems analyze network traffic in real-time to identify and respond to suspicious activities, such as unauthorized access attempts or malware propagation.
  • Host-based IDPS: Host-based IDPS are installed on individual devices and monitor system activities for signs of intrusion or malware infection.

Firewall and Access Control Systems: Firewalls and access control systems provide a layer of defense against unauthorized access and control the flow of network traffic. They can be categorized as:

  • Network firewalls: These firewalls examine network packets and apply security rules to permit or deny traffic based on predefined policies.
  • Application firewalls: Application firewalls focus on protecting specific applications or services by monitoring and controlling the data sent and received by these applications.
  • Access control systems: Access control systems ensure that only authorized individuals or devices can access specific resources within a wireless network. They can include technologies such as biometric authentication, smart cards, or role-based access control (RBAC).

Wireless Network Monitoring and Management Tools: Wireless network monitoring and management tools enable organizations to monitor and analyze the performance, security, and utilization of their wireless networks. These tools provide insights into network activity, identify potential vulnerabilities, and assist in troubleshooting issues.

Market Key Trends

  1. Rising Adoption of Zero Trust Architecture: The adoption of zero trust architecture, which assumes no trust for any user or device within the network, is gaining traction. This approach focuses on continuous verification and authorization, enhancing wireless network security.
  2. Increased Focus on Endpoint Security: With the proliferation of mobile devices and IoT devices, securing endpoints has become crucial. Endpoint security solutions are being integrated with wireless network security to provide comprehensive protection against threats.
  3. Growing Importance of AI and ML in Threat Detection: AI and ML technologies are being leveraged to enhance threat detection capabilities. These technologies can identify patterns, analyze user behavior, and detect anomalies that indicate potential security breaches.
  4. Shift to Cloud-based Security Services: The adoption of cloud-based security services is increasing as organizations seek scalable and cost-effective solutions. Cloud-based wireless network security services offer flexibility, centralized management, and real-time updates.
  5. Emphasis on User Awareness and Training: Organizations are recognizing the importance of user awareness and training in maintaining wireless network security. Educating employees about potential threats, phishing attacks, and best security practices helps mitigate risks.
